You might need to widen reasonable or huge cracks which has a chisel to accessibility the deeper pieces. Chip down to a depth of about 1 inch for average cracks. Create a V-shaped valley in large cracks so you can lay the patching compound with no air bubbles.

Pour the wet blend into your cracks and make use of the pointed stop of the trowel to press it in right until It truly is level with the rest of the driveway. Make use of the flat Element of the trowel to blend the new product with the present materials. Scrape off any excess so the patch won’t be obvious.

If h2o swimming pools inside of a concrete crack and freezes, it can grow and further problems the entire slab. Water might also result in the rebar within a slab to rust. Homeowners need to repair the concrete as soon as they recognize a difficulty.
